About this listen
Some struggles don't show up on the surface, but they're there. In this episode, Anne Kierce, Pastor of Care, and Alicia Penning, Associate Director of Care, open an honest conversation about the experiences people in our community may keep silent about: mental health, loneliness, and relationship strain. They explore why these topics can feel taboo in church, why depression and anxiety aren't failures of faith, and how to recognize when someone around you, or you yourself, might be hurting. So let's talk about it. Shame thrives in silence, and you were never meant to carry this alone.
